What is a stock exchange?
A financial institution where securities such as shares and bonds are bought and sold
What is liquidity in stock exchange?
the ability to quickly buy or sell shares for cash

How does the stock exchange help an ordinary Jamaican student who invest $5000 in shares
It allows them to grow wealth over time through dividends and capital gains, encouraging savings and financial independence
Why is stock exchange considered a financial institution?
Because it channels savings into investments, supports economic growth and regulates financial transactions
List two main securities traded on the stock exchange
Shares(stocks) and bonds

If Wisynco's share price rises from $10 to $16, what profit does the investor make?
A capital gain of $6 per share
